Remote Updates

From DISE KnowledgeBase

Jump to: navigation, search

Updating your players on remote may be necessary, especially when you have more than a couple of players, or if you have no way of administering them on remote.

To help you with remote updates we have created a update script that can be compiled using NSIS (Nullsoft Scriptable Install System).

Contents

Script

The script is to be downloaded at the end of this article, and can be customized to make other changes to the registry, replace files or some other maintenance on the player.

When run, the script will stop, update and restart your current Dise software on the player. Refer to the NSIS User Manual and contact support for more information on how to customize this update script.

Compiling the script

When compiled the script will produce a file called for example 'diseupdate2006Feb28.exe', the date is added so that you will not mix up the versions. This file can then be run on any player/manager/monitor with a complete Dise installation, be default the script will show an user interface and let you manage any running applications and so on. If executed with the parameter /S the script will run silent and close down any running Dise applications automatically.

Distribution

Lightbulb.png Note: Before distribution, make sure that Dise Probe is setup to execute remote system updates.

Rename the output exe file to 'diseupdate.exe'. Next, either:

Probe will download the file and execute it with the parameter /S. It is recommended to keep the update file in the destination directory since this will enable any new players or not-updated players to run the update at a later stage. When you then create yet another update you replace the old one and Probe will recognize this as a new file and then download the file and execute the new update.

Probe will also execute files called 'diseupdate.bat' or 'diseupdate.vbs', both with the flag /S.

Lightbulb.png Note: It is very important to test the update before sending it to the actual players, since a small error in the script can cause problems in your system and stop players. While testing an update it is recommended to do that from clean ghosted player machine, so that any special behavior can be detected. At first you can run the update manually to check that it works, but later on you can test is through a test setup in Probe to make sure that the file is downloaded and executed as expected.

Download

Contact support to get access to the update script.




All items on this website are copyright Klocktornet AB 2012, all rights reserved.
All trademarks are property of their respective owners.